Intuitive Control System
- Left Handle: Controls left side drive and lift arm height (Move right to lift, left to lower).
- Right Handle: Controls right side drive and bucket cylinder (Move right to extend, left to retract).
- Hand Throttle: Forward to reduce speed, backward to increase speed.
Maintenance Schedule
Service Checklist- Every 10 Hours: Check engine oil (10W30), hydraulic levels, and grease lubrication points.
- Every 50 Hours: Clean oil cooler with compressed air or low-pressure water.
- Every 100 Hours: Complete engine oil replacement.
Quick-Connect System
Both models feature a quick connect mounting plate for easy attachment switching.
- Tilt mounting plate forward and hook onto the attachment upper lip.
- Rotate locking pins toward the center to secure.
- Warning: Only connect hydraulic hoses in neutral position to avoid high-temp oil injury.
Safety & Storage
- New Machine Break-in: Avoid full speed for the first 100 hours.
- Stability: Do not turn or start rapidly when the lift arm is raised.
- Storage Cleaning: Avoid spraying water on the operation console to prevent electrical damage.

Engine Startup & Shutdown Guide
Proper management of the Briggs & Stratton engine ensures long-term reliability.
Startup Procedure
- Ensure all controls are in neutral.
- Move throttle to half-open position.
- Turn key to START; release once engine fires.
- Allow preheating before moving throttle to FULL.
Shutdown Procedure
- Lower the lift arm to the ground and set controls to neutral.
- Idle for 3 minutes to allow components to cool.
- Turn ignition switch to STOP.
Advanced Hydraulic Safety
CRITICAL: High-pressure fluid can pierce the skin. Never use your hands to find a leak.
- Leak Detection: Use cardboard or wood to locate suspected leaks.
- Pressure Release: Before disconnecting lines, turn off the engine and cycle all control handles to release residual pressure.
- Maintenance: Clean all couplings of dirt and debris before connection to prevent system contamination.
